Not gloating over the Jacobs prediction, It would have been nice if someone with his size could have put it together and made the squad. Seems the mistakes during Tampa Bay's visit did him in. And the relentless dropped passes. 

 

What's interesting at this point is that they it seems Koyack and Bowman were both given looks at FB but I think they are keeping that close to the vest during preseason.  In two TE sets I noticed Koyack coming from the weak side to lead block for the RB a few times and he looked good doing it. 

 

Koyack was blocking well vs T.B. and Cincy at times and I think that locks him on the 53. I really hope they can stash Bowman w/o losing him to another team with TE injuries.  (Baltimore comes to mind)

 

JT/Lewis/Koyack/Sterling is a nice group IMO.
